What is Class 3000 Threaded Outlet
Threaded outlets are used similarly to other sokcet weld outlets, but these outlets are fitted with female threads on the inside of the outlet branch. This threaded connection creates a better connection than would be achieved by tapping the pipe wall.
Class 3000 threaded outlets are used connect pipe at a 90°angle. After drilling a hole in the pipe, these fittings can straddle the pipe to cover the hole and be welded in place. Threaded outlet has a female NPT internal thread into which a male NPT external thread can be inserted.
Class 3000 threaded outlet have a female thread connection in its bore section that screwed to the fittings, it is manufactured as standard MSS SP-97. It typically is in the size range of 1/8″ to 4” and is welded over a hole either drilled or burned in the pipe.
Material of Class 3000 Threaded Outlet
Carbon steel | ASTM A105 |
Low temperature steel | ASTM A350 LF2/3 |
Pipeline steel | ASTM A694 F42/46/52/56/60/65/70 |
Alloy steel | ASTM A182 F5/9/11/12/22/91/92 |
Stainless Steel | ASTM A182 F304/316/317/310S/321/347/904L |

How does a Threaded Outlet Work
A threadolet is similar to sockolet. However the main difference is that threadolets have female threaded connection with the branched pipe screwed on the fitting. This makes the 90 degree branch a full size or reduced straight pipe.
Difference Between Threaded Outlet and Butt Weld Outlet
Threaded Outlet
Butt Weld Outlet
The main differences are the connection surface, weldolets end in plain or beveled to weld on the branch pipe while threadolet is insert branch pipe and have screw connection.
